The Assembly Lead is responsible for overseeing and coordinating a range of operations, including bench and structural assembly, as well as the boxing and bagging of parts, components, and finished assemblies for the company’s snowplow and ice control product lines. Work may be performed in both paced conveyor and non‑paced environments. This role may also require setting up and operating machinery and equipment. The Lead actively supports team engagement and a total quality culture, performs designated maintenance functions, and maintains TPM records. Additionally, the role includes training and auditing shop floor associates, upholding 5S standards, and assuming full ownership of quality across all team functions.

Knowledge of basic lean concepts (DDMS), minimum one year within the organization, prior leadership experience, ability to perform multiple assembly positions within home BU and prior background in a manufacturing setting.
Additional Skills: Ability to train others, perform root cause analysis and implement corrective actions, able to report daily production, strong communication skills both written and oral, perform basic math, ability to focus on multiple priorities and ability to work a flexible schedule as needed.
